Play outside of the box with Games Unbound! Teacher Sam leads this weekly enrichment where we run tabletop roleplaying games like Dungeons & Dragons (and others as well), with a focus on collaborative storytelling and social skill development! Kids from 4th to 8th grade can flex their imaginative minds and jump into a story they help create.

Our games are a safe and welcoming space for neurodivergent kids, LGBTQIA+ kids, kids still trying to figure out their identity, and any kid who could benefit from some structured social interaction. Our games use elements of improv theater, hands-on puzzle solving, reading analysis, and group strategy building to craft a story using fictional characters and spaces. Players work together to overcome confounding riddles, uncover ancient mysteries, and win the day against powerful forces. Along the way players can test out new ideas in the safety and structure of a facilitated, made-up world, learn more about how people interact with each other, make friends, and grow in their understanding of who they want to be. Heroes come in all shapes, types, colors, forms, and sizes. Everyone has their own story to share, and we strive to make a space where anyone can.
